Plasma XPL was designed as a Layer 1 blockchain optimized for stablecoin settlements. The system uses PlasmaBFT, a high-performance Byzantine Fault Tolerant consensus mechanism, which ensures transactions reach finality in sub-seconds. This gives users the confidence that once a payment is sent, it is confirmed immediately, without worrying about reversals or delays. At the same time, Plasma is fully compatible with Ethereum smart contracts thanks to Reth, an execution engine written in Rust. This means developers familiar with Ethereum can build on Plasma without learning new tools, making adoption faster and more seamless. The combination of speed, compatibility, and security makes the network uniquely practical for both retail users and institutions.

Security is a cornerstone of Plasma’s design. The network anchors its state to Bitcoin, periodically recording snapshots of its ledger onto the Bitcoin blockchain. This provides a layer of security and censorship resistance that draws from the most trusted blockchain in the world, while still allowing Plasma to maintain lightning-fast payments. Of course, Plasma faces challenges. Its Bitcoin anchoring mechanism, while secure, is technically complex and requires careful maintenance. Scaling to handle millions of transactions while keeping fees low and confirmation times near-instant is ambitious, and market dynamics, early adoption, and token distribution require ongoing attention. Governance is still maturing, and decentralization beyond technical mechanisms will evolve gradually.
